技术文摘
layui添加搜索框的方法
2025-01-09 20:00:59 小编
layui添加搜索框的方法
在Web开发中,layui是一款备受欢迎的前端UI框架,它提供了丰富的组件和简洁的使用方式。为页面添加搜索框是常见的需求,下面将详细介绍在layui中添加搜索框的方法。
要确保已经正确引入了layui的相关文件。在HTML文件的头部,通过合适的链接引入layui的CSS和JavaScript文件,这是使用layui组件的基础。
创建搜索框的基本结构,在HTML中,可以使用input元素来创建一个文本输入框,用于用户输入搜索关键词。例如:
<input type="text" id="searchInput" placeholder="请输入关键词">
<button id="searchButton">搜索</button>
这里定义了一个输入框和一个搜索按钮,用户可以在输入框中输入内容,然后点击按钮进行搜索操作。
接下来,利用layui的JavaScript模块来实现搜索功能。在页面加载完成后,通过layui的use方法加载所需的模块,如form模块。示例代码如下:
layui.use(['form'], function () {
var form = layui.form;
// 为搜索按钮绑定点击事件
$('#searchButton').on('click', function () {
var keyword = $('#searchInput').val();
// 这里可以编写搜索逻辑,比如发送Ajax请求到后台获取搜索结果
console.log('搜索关键词:' + keyword);
});
});
在上述代码中,当用户点击搜索按钮时,会获取输入框中的关键词,并可以在控制台输出该关键词。实际应用中,可以将关键词发送到后台进行数据查询,然后将查询结果展示在页面上。
为了提高用户体验,还可以添加一些交互效果。比如,当用户在输入框中输入内容时,实时显示相关的搜索提示。这可以通过结合一些插件或者自己编写JavaScript代码来实现。
如果希望搜索框具有更美观的样式,layui提供了丰富的CSS类,可以为输入框和按钮添加合适的类名,使其与整体页面风格保持一致。
在layui中添加搜索框并不复杂,通过合理运用layui的组件和JavaScript模块,能够轻松实现功能完善且美观的搜索框。
- Vue管理系统页面缓存时低成本强制客户端刷新获取最新代码方法
- 浏览器读写文件:保存后读取失败的解决办法
- Ext.js 单选框组绑定值问题:怎样将选定值正确绑定到对应对象
- HTML/Body 背景色影响浏览器背景色的原因
- CSS Grid 布局下自动填充列时元素怎样占满一行
- 精准匹配脚本标签中间内容的方法,即便标签属性含引号也能匹配
- ViewModel中RadioGroup值无法绑定,获取期望策略值的方法
- 浏览器读写文件:实现单一文件反复读写及避免重复选择的方法
- HTML下拉列表中用JavaScript和jQuery实现点击选项切换显示内容的方法
- JavaScript 与 jQuery 实现点击切换显示选项的方法
- CSS Grid布局中自动填充列元素怎样占满一行
- 浏览器读写文件:保存文件后FileReader无法读取文件原因探究
- JavaScript 和 jQuery 实现动态下拉选择框内容显示的方法
- HTML 中用 JavaScript 和 jQuery 实现下拉选择框单击切换显示的方法
- JavaScript 与 jQuery 实现下拉选项点击切换显示的方法